Description
Gancia Americano is a vibrant Italian aperitif that has captivated taste buds since its inception in the late 19th century. With an alcohol content of 14.5%, this aromatic beverage features a harmonious blend of carefully selected herbs, spices, and citrus peels, resulting in a refreshing and complex flavour profile. Developed by Carlo Gancia, the visionary behind the renowned Gancia winery in Piemonte, this Americano truly embodies the essence of Italian aperitivo culture.
How to Enjoy Gancia Americano
For the best experience, serve Gancia Americano chilled, either neat or over ice, to amplify its refreshing qualities. For a classic Italian touch, mix it with soda water and garnish with a slice of lemon to create a delightful Gancia Spritz—perfect for warm summer evenings. Additionally, use it as a versatile base for cocktails; it makes an excellent substitute for traditional bitters in drinks like the Negroni or Americano, adding a unique twist to these beloved classics.

Amaro Averna 29% 0.70CL
Amaro Averna is a timeless Italian digestif, known for its rich and complex flavor profile. Typically served neat or on the rocks, it can also enhance various cocktails with its distinctive bittersweet taste.
The process of making Averna is deeply rooted in Italian tradition. Herbs, roots, and citrus rinds are soaked in a high-quality base liquor to extract their flavors, followed by the addition of caramel for a touch of sweetness. This gives Averna its signature dark, velvety texture and a balanced taste that combines sweet, herbal, and slightly bitter notes. With 29% alcohol by volume, Averna remains a beloved choice for after-dinner enjoyment.
The heritage of Averna is linked to monastic traditions where herbal remedies were carefully crafted. Mediterranean herbs, roots, and spices are combined with pomegranates and essential oils from bitter oranges and lemons. The ingredients are crushed and soaked in pure alcohol during a maceration process, which allows the aromas and flavors to infuse into the mixture. Once the right intensity of flavor is achieved, the liquid is reduced to drinking strength and bottled.
The recipe for Amaro Averna has remained unchanged since 1868, maintaining its authenticity and timeless appeal, making it a cherished staple in Italian culture and a favorite for those seeking a true taste of Sicily.
